Re: Champion Cobras
Mine too.
Got several Aces with that discs and now have three of them in collection.
Switched over to the Buzzz lines. It flies similar to me.
They (Innova) screwed up on plastic molds after attempting remolding 2nd run glow champ. cobra few years back. It now came out all domey.
It sucks to find old flat-top champ. cobra for reasonable prices now days!

Re: Champion Cobras
Jaxon Sheehy wrote:Jaxon Sheehy wrote:...but their description on the factory store mentions that they're supposed to be flat topped. Either way they're much flatter than the tournament stamped Star Cobras.
either i was dreaming that they said this- or they changed it, because it's not there. most likely i was dreaming... i really thought i read the phrase "old flat topped" but that's probably all i WANTED...
i think i'll try the boiling water/cookie sheet technique tonight, even though it's champion, not DX, so it probably won't be as responsive to it.
The original description did say they were the flat top cobras. They must have edited it after getting negative feedback. Apparently these are a test run before they actually go live with them in the spring. I would leave feedback on their site letting them know you're unhappy with the flatness, I did.
They fly nice, but definitely don't feel the same as the originals.
The facory store also had "mystery firebirds" for sale that they believed were 11x, so I ordered a bunch -- definitely NOT 11x, so I would be careful ordering from that site. My hunch is that Innova is trying to come up with creative ways to get rid of bad runs, at the expense of the buyer.
